Artist Comments
Artist Yelitza Diaz exhibits nude figures climbing minimalist geometric structures. She seeks to question the basic idea of minimalism by adding the human form to the composition. Yelitza experiments with the concept of representing man's journey of spirituality and elevation of being. The piece elicits the viewer to find meaning from their own experiences.
About the Artist
Born in Venezuela, Yelitza Diaz;s life has been wrapped in the arts since childhood. She founded a gallery with her husband, who is also an artist, and was successful for many years until the crime and corruption in the local government became unbearable. They now live in South Carolina, where she makes art that explores human existentialism and the political and social developments of her native country. Her sculptures are made with ceramic techniques using a minimalist contemporary style. Fun fact: Yelitza designed the town seal for her native Municipio Falc;n in Venezuela.
